Live-Forum - Die aktuellen Beiträge
Datum
Titel
24.04.2024 19:29:30
24.04.2024 18:49:56
Anzeige
Archiv - Navigation
1904to1908
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Datensätze um Monat.Jahr erweitern

Datensätze um Monat.Jahr erweitern
25.10.2022 13:29:09
Tobias
Hallo zusammen,
ich habe in der Spalte C1:C100 das Merkmal A.
In der Spalte D1:D100 habe ich das Merkmal B.
B kommt mehrfach in A vor.
Also z.B.
A B1
A B2
A B3
...
A B100
Nun hätte ich gerne für jede obige Kombination das Monat und Jahr beginnend ab 01.2021, also 01.2021, 02.2021, 03.2021 ... 12.2022 eingefügt.
Sprich:
01.2021 A B1
02.2021 A B1
03.2021 A B1
...
12.2022 A B1
usw. bis
01.2021 A B100
02.2021 A B100
03.2021 A B100
...
12.2022 A B100
Gibt's dafür irgendeinen Trick?
Weil selbst die Zeilen um das Monat.Jahr aufzublähen ist ziemlich nervig :-)
Danke und Gruß
Tobias

10
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Datensätze um Monat.Jahr erweitern
25.10.2022 13:55:37
Yal
Hallo Tobias,
in der erste Zeile
=DATUM(2021;ZEILE(A1);1)
nach unten erweitern.
Zahlenformat auf MM.JJJJ legen
Ev. Formel durch Wert ersetzen (Strg+c, Alt,r,v,w)
VG
Yal
AW: z.B. mit einer Formel ...
25.10.2022 13:56:54
neopa
Hallo Tobias,
... so: =TEXT(REST(ZEILE(A1)-1;12)+1;"00")&".2021 "&"A "&INDEX(B:B;(ZEILE(A1)-1)/12+1) und diese nach unten kopieren.
Gruß Werner
.. , - ...
AW: z.B. mit einer Formel ...
25.10.2022 16:19:35
Tobias
Hallo Werner,
eine super Formel. Danke. Allerdings bräuchte ich einen Zusatz :-).
Ich benötige 01.2021 - 12.2022. Kann man das in die Formel noch unterbringen?
Und, nun schreibt die Formel das Monat.Jahr A und B in eine Zelle.
Da A und B unterschiedlich lang sein kann und ich damit weiterarbeiten muss; kann man das auch getrennt in 3 Spalten unterbringen?
Mit der Formeln "=teil()" oder "=links()" usw. kommt man schlecht weiter wegen der unterschiedlichen Länge von A und B.
Danke und Gruß
Tobias
Anzeige
AW: z.B. mit einer Formel ...
25.10.2022 16:29:46
Tobias
Werner,
also das "rauslösen" der Komponenten habe ich hinbekommen.
Der mittlere Teil war bissel anstrengender :
=TEIL(E1;SUCHEN(" ";E1;1)+1;SUCHEN(" ";E1;SUCHEN(" ";E1;1)+1)-SUCHEN(" ";E1;1))
Aber, geht DEINE Formel noch mit 24 Monaten? Dann wäre das perfekto.
Danke dir und Gruß
Tobias
AW: geht auch für 24 Monate ...
25.10.2022 16:38:32
neopa
Hallo Tobias,
... der Datumsteil dann wie folgt: =TEXT(REST(ZEILE(A37)-1;12)+1;"00")&".202"&1+(ZEILE(A1)&gtZÄHLENWENN(A:A;"A")*12)
Gruß Werner
.. , - ...
AW: geht auch für 24 Monate ...
25.10.2022 16:57:35
Tobias
Hallo Werner,
danke für deine schnelle Antwort.
Ich habe in Spalte A das Merkmal A stehen. In Spalte B das Merkmal B.
In Zeile 1 geht's los

=TEXT(REST(ZEILE(A1)-1;12)+1;"00")&".202"&1+(ZEILE(A1)>ZÄHLENWENN($A:$A;$A1)*12) &" "&A1&" "&INDEX(B:B;(ZEILE(A1)-1)/12+1) 
Die Formel habe ich in C1 eingegeben. Er macht aber immer noch nur die 12 Monate. Was hab ich falsch :-)?
Danke und Gruß
Anzeige
AW: möglicherweise möchtest Du was anderes ...
25.10.2022 20:04:22
neopa
Hallo Tobias,
... als wie ich Dich heute Nachmittag glaubte verstanden zu haben.
Ich interpretiere Dein Anliegen jetzt wie folgt:
In C1: =TEXT(REST(ZEILE(A1)-1;12)+1;"00")&".202"&1+REST(KÜRZEN((ZEILE(A1)-1)/12;0);2)&" A "&INDEX(B:B;(ZEILE(A1)-1)/24+1)
und diese nach unten kopieren.
Gruß Werner
.. , - ...
AW: geht auch für 24 Monate ...
26.10.2022 10:18:06
Yal
Moin Jungs,
ich sehe aus der Diskussion, dass die Rückgabe der Funktion ein Text sein soll, kein Datum, und dass nach 24 Monaten wieder auf 01.2021 starten soll:
=TEXT(DATUM(2021;REST(ZEILE(A1)-1;24)+1;1);"MM.JJJJ")
Dein Index sollte so aussehen:
INDEX(B:B;REST(ZEILE(A1)-1);12)+1)
Gilt für die erste Zelle. Nach unten erweitern.
VG
Yal
Anzeige
AW: wirklich alles gelesen? owT
26.10.2022 11:31:39
neopa
Gruß Werner
.. , - ...
gelesen schon, verstanden wohl nicht ;-) owT
26.10.2022 11:41:11
Yal

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ige